How To Avoid Common Pitfalls When Trading In Airpods Max

Trading in high-value electronics like the Airpods Max can be a smart way to upgrade or recoup some costs. However, it also comes with potential pitfalls that can affect your transaction. Understanding these common issues and how to avoid them can save you time, money, and frustration.

Understanding the Market Value

Before you trade in your Airpods Max, research their current market value. Prices fluctuate based on condition, demand, and the platform used. Use reputable sources like eBay, Swappa, or Apple’s trade-in program to gauge fair prices.

Assessing the Condition Accurately

Be honest about the condition of your Airpods Max. Check for scratches, dents, battery life, and functionality. Clear photos and detailed descriptions help avoid disputes and ensure fair offers.

Common condition issues include:

  • Cosmetic damage
  • Battery degradation
  • Missing accessories
  • Functional defects

Choosing a Reliable Trading Platform

Select platforms with good reputations and secure payment options. Consider using trade-in programs directly through Apple or trusted third-party services that offer buyer and seller protections.

Tips for selecting a platform:

  • Read reviews and user feedback
  • Check for secure payment methods
  • Understand the platform’s policies on disputes
  • Verify the platform’s return or refund options

Protect Yourself During the Transaction

Always communicate clearly and document every step of the process. Use secure payment options like PayPal or escrow services. Avoid wiring money or using unverified payment methods.

Additional safety tips include:

  • Request and keep copies of all correspondence
  • Inspect the item upon receipt before finalizing the trade
  • Use tracking and insurance for shipped items
  • Be wary of deals that seem too good to be true

Preparing Your Airpods Max for Trade-In

Reset your Airpods Max to factory settings to protect your personal data. Clean the device thoroughly and gather all original accessories, such as the charging cable and case, to improve its appeal.
